Mercury India is planning expansion of their business in smaller cities, aimed at reaching more clients in application delivery market. In an exclusive interview with Bhaskar Hazarika of CyberMedia News, senior director, Marketing and Communications, Asia-Pacific, Mercury, Darryl Dickens revealed his plans for expanding his company's business. Excerpts:

What is your global market share in Application Delivery (Software Testing)? What is your market share in India compared to the global market?

We are the world leader in Application Delivery (Software Testing). According to an IDC report, we have a global market share of 58.8 percent. Regarding India, the market share is increasing every quarter. Compared to the global market, the growth in the Asia-Pacific including India is more. The market share in India is around 59 percent, which is steadily increasing. Mercury is one of the fastest-growing enterprise software companies today and conducts business in more than 35 countries.

How do you see the growth of the India market in Application Delivery?

India is a unique market, which offers a brilliant market for high quality solutions for big software houses. India has the potential for high growth in the coming years, which could be proved by the fact that more global players are eyeing the Indian market today. The rapid growth in the market is attracting more players in this market. Even compared to China, the opportunity for Application Delivery market is vast and promising in India.

India has a rapidly growing technology market and companies have begun to emphasize more on the quality of applications, as it determines the success or failure of their business. The rising volume in outsourcing and compliance issues has led companies to take a strategic approach to optimizing application delivery across the entire application quality ecosystem. Mercury's technology and products helps companies measure and maximize business value across IT to ensure critical applications meet quality, performance, and availability goals.

Do you have any expansion plans in India?

We already have our presence in number of locations across the country through the help of our partners. We have also offices in three cities in India- Delhi, Mumbai and Bangalore. But we are looking for expansion of our business to smaller cities as well. This would help us to reach more clients in this market segment.

Do you offer any courses on software testing for the industry professionals? How is the response of the courses?

We do offer training programmes on software testing. We offer these training through our partners here. We have three partners in India who carry out these training programmes. These partners have their lab facility to carry out the testing programmes for the candidates.

These trainings are not only for the industry professionals, as it does not require any experience in this field. A large number of fresh graduates have undergone this training till now. This year we are planning to train 6000 to 8000 candidates for this course. The response has been positive till now, which has encouraged targeting more candidates into this training this year.

Which are the companies you are focusing on for the growth your company in India?

Nearly 90 percent of the Fortune 100 companies and dozens of government agencies globally rely on us to align IT with business goals, lower IT costs and risks, and optimize for growth.

Our main focus is on financial service and telecom sectors, which have a huge potential for contributing to the market share.
